一种无线传感器网络异构信息融合决策系统的制作方法

文档序号:7552743阅读:146来源:国知局
专利名称:一种无线传感器网络异构信息融合决策系统的制作方法
技术领域
本发明属于无线传感器网络领域,具体涉及ー种无线传感器网络异构信息融合决策系统。
背景技术
近年来,传感器网络得到了大規模应用,包括环境监測、军事领域、医疗护理等等,其中研究热点之一就是信息融合问题。由于应用环境的复杂,在传感器网络中,通常多种类传感器并存,要实现信息融合的目标首要问题是解决网络中传感器的异构性。目前解决这一问题的常用方法有:采用中间件技术(如jini技术,COEBA技术,DCOM技术等)实现即插即用;使用虚拟机(VM)技术实现跨操作平台;软件编程统一标示资源等。但是上述这些解决方案缺少足够可拓展性和灵活性以及足够的容错性。

发明内容
1、本发明的目的。本发明的目的在于提高传感器网络的可拓展性,解决传感器网络的异构性而提出的一种无线传感器网络异构信息融合决策系统。2、本发明所采用的技术方案
ー个通用的传感器网络数据集成决策系统,通过深入了解各种传感器的数据包结构,数据格式,建立传感器数据字典,解析多种类传感器数据包。并采用决策级数据融合方式作为系统的数据融合机制,实现传感器网络的信息融合决策。本系统设计为4个层:物理层,接ロ层,服务层和应用层。物理层包括各种类别的传感器节点,如温湿度传感器、风カ风向传感器、磁传感器、红外传感器、扰动传感器等,是信息感知获得的源头,即平台的入口単元。本系统的传感器网中,各传感器节点均以Zigbee无线通信模块为通信単元,以IEEE802.15.4 zigbee为通信协议标准与中心平台通信。接ロ层是物理层和服务层的连接层。该层采用中间件技术屏蔽了各类传感器数据信息的异构特性,为类型不同的传感器开发不同的数据包解析模块,形成传感器接ロ库,为服务层实现提供底层支撑。服务层屏蔽了各类传感器的异构特性,包括传输的数据格式、数据量等,根据决策应用的需要,预处理、融合各类传感器传送过来的信息,为应用层提供所需的服务,是系统的处理单元。应用层的任务主要来自于决策提出的需求,包括异常报警、信息显示等等,是系统的出口単元。3、本发明的有益效果。本发明提出了一种无线传感器网络异构信息融合决策系统,采用分层设计的思想不仅屏蔽了底层物理设备和数据的异构性而且大大増加了系统的可拓展性和灵活性,另外采用决策级融合也提高了系统的容错性。下面结合附图对本发明作进ー步详细描述。


图1是本发明的系统体系结构图 图2是本发明的数据包解析流程图
具体实施例方式实施例1
如图1所示,系统由4个层组成分别为:物理层、接ロ层、服务层和应用层。图中传感器数据字典由若干个数据库表组成,包括:
(1)传感器型号关联表:在传感器网络地址与传感器型号之间建立映射关系,是数据包解析的入口,字段包括传感器网络地址,传感器型号;
(2)传感器数据融合函数表:在传感器型号和其融合算法与接ロ函数之间建立映射关系,用于传感器数据包的解析和数据的融合,是数据包解析和数据融合的核心,字段包括传感器型号,接ロ函数名,融合算法等;
(3)传感器属性表:记录各种型号传感器的特征属性,根据决策算法需要,提供必要属性信息,字段包括传感器类型,种类,品牌,电源,图标等;
(4)传感器节点属性表:记录传感器节点的特征属性,根据决策算法需要,提供必要属性信息,字段包括节点坐标,节点类型,父级节点,联通情況,节点等级等。物理层和接口层:
物理层的各种类别传感器通过zigbee协议发送采集到的数据给接ロ层,接ロ按照传感器的不同类型分别解析,数据信息解析的流程如图2所示:
(1)根据系统通信协议,传感器的网络地址在同一个网络中可以唯一的标识ー个传感器节点,解析程序从该位置读取数据;
(2)根据传感器节点网络地址,解析程序可以从数据字典涉及的相关表中查询出该传感器节点的传感器型号,根据型号可以从传感器数据融合函数表中查询出相应的接ロ函数名,融合算法函数名等,并可从类型属性表中获得传感器属性;
(3)解析程序从数据包的信息数据位中读取出信息数据,并调用传感器接ロ函数,将信息数据从ニ进制数据翻译成可理解数据。服务层:
对于接ロ层传过来的数据,首先信息集成模块会根据融合决策模块的需要组合成有效用的数据记录,并保存到数据库中。融合决策模块根据决策知识库中的决策规则和集成模块生成的数据记录进行挖掘处理,输出报警信息或者分析結果。应用层:
应用层的任务主要来自于决策提出的需求,包括异常报警、信息显示等等,是系统的出ロ单元。实施例2
下面以检测异常温度变化为例说明,假设在一段时间内(2012-03-26 8:19:29至2012-03-26 8:41:07)收到的数据包如表1所示:_
权利要求
1.一种无线传感器网络异构信息融合决策系统,其特征在于:分为物理层,接ロ层,服务层和应用层;物理层包括各种类别的传感器节点;接ロ层是物理层和服务层的连接层采用中间件技术屏蔽传感器数据信息的异构特性,为类型不同的传感器开发不同的数据包解析模块,形成传感器接ロ库,为服务层实现提供底层支撑;服务层屏蔽了各类传感器的异构特性,根据决策应用的需要,预处理、融合各类传感器传送过来的信息,为应用层提供所需的服务,是系统的处理单元;应用层的任务主要来自于决策提出的需求,是系统的出ロ单元;通过传感器的数据包结构、数据格式、建立传感器数据字典,解析传感器数据包,并采用决策级数据融合方式作为系统的数据融合机制,实现传感器网络的信息融合决策。
2.根据权利要求1所述的无线传感器网络异构信息融合决策系统,其特征在于:所述的传感器节点包括温度传感器、湿度传感器、风カ传感器、风向传感器、磁传感器、红外传感器、扰动传感器。
3.根据权 利要求1或2所述的无线传感器网络异构信息融合决策系统,其特征在于:所述的传感器节点以Zigbee无线通信模块为通信単元,以IEEE802.15.4 zigbee为通信协议标准与中心平台通信。
4.根据权利要求1-3任一所述的无线传感器网络异构信息融合决策系统,其特征在干:所述的服务层包括信息集成模块、信息挖掘模块、传感器数据字典和决策知识库。
5.根据权利要求1所述的无线传感器网络异构信息融合决策系统,其特征在于:所述的应用层包括用户设置决策规则模块和报警信息显示模块。
6.根据权利要求1所述的无线传感器网络异构信息融合决策系统,其特征在于:所述的数据包解析模块的处理流程如下: (1)根据系统通信协议,传感器的网络地址在同一个网络中可以唯一的标识ー个传感器节点,解析程序从该位置读取数据; (2)根据传感器节点网络地址,解析程序可以从数据字典涉及的相关表中查询出该传感器节点的传感器型号,根据型号可以从融合函数表中查询出相应的接ロ函数名,并可从类型属性表中获得传感器属性; (3)解析程序从数据包的信息数据位中读取出信息数据,并调用传感器接ロ函数,将信息数据从ニ进制数据翻译成可理解数据。
7.根据权利要求4所述的无线传感器网络异构信息融合决策系统,其特征在于:所述的信息集成模块从接ロ层接收数据,井根据决策模块的要求组合成有效用的数据记录。
8.根据权利要求4所述的无线传感器网络异构信息融合决策系统,其特征在于:所述的信息挖掘模块根据信息集成模块输出的数据记录,按照决策知识库中的决策规则进行挖掘处理,输出报警信息或者分析結果。
9.根据权利要求4所述的无线传感器网络异构信息融合决策系统,其特征在于所述的传感器数据字典包括: (1)传感器型号关联表:在传感器网络地址与传感器型号之间建立映射关系,是数据包解析的入口,字段包括传感器网络地址,传感器型号; (2)传感器数据融合函数表:在传感器型号和其融合算法与接ロ函数之间建立映射关系,用于传感器数据包的解析和数据的融合,是数据包解析和数据融合的核心,字段包括传感器型号,接ロ函数名,融合算法;(3)传感器属性表:记录传感器的特征属性,根据决策算法提供属性信息,字段包括传感器类型,种类,品牌,电源,图标; (4)传感器节点属性表:记录传感器节点的特征属性,根据决策算法提供属性信息,字段包括节点坐标,节点类型 ,父级节点,节点等级。
全文摘要
本发明公开了一种无线传感器网络异构信息融合决策系统。该系统分为物理层,接口层,服务层和应用层;通过传感器的数据包结构、数据格式、建立传感器数据字典,解析传感器数据包,并采用决策级数据融合方式作为系统的数据融合机制,实现传感器网络的信息融合决策。本发明采用分层设计的思想不仅屏蔽了底层物理设备和数据的异构性而且大大增加了系统的可拓展性和灵活性,另外采用决策级融合也提高了系统的容错性。
文档编号H04W84/18GK103095854SQ20131006152
公开日2013年5月8日 申请日期2013年2月27日 优先权日2013年2月27日
发明者李千目, 茅海雁, 戚湧, 侯君 申请人:南京理工大学常熟研究院有限公司
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1